PSN downtime costs dev ‘thousands’

The ongoing global shutdown of the PlayStation Network has left a UK studio with absolutely no revenues” for a week.

The head of the studio, who wishes to remain anonymous, predicts further woes when the network comes back online.

What we’re concerned about is how many people are going to come back after the PlayStation Network comes back online,” the person said.

There may be a lot of people who won’t want to spend their money through PlayStation Network now. We’re expecting a 5-10 per cent drop in business.”
